NPM-TT2 EJM1EE-MB-04M-00
Tool used: None Time required: 1 minutes (per location)
Clean the used-tapes box of the 13-slot feeder or the feeder cart.
Not only after operation but also during production, clean them before they are full.
Draw out the used-tape box

Cleaning the refuse box
(tray feeder (option))
Tool used: None Time required: 1 minute
Clean the refuse boxes.
Not only after operation but also during production, clean them before they are full.
